Abstract :
In multi-channel TV transmission via optical fibers laser nonlinearity problems can be partly overcome if light intensity is modulated by one or several frequency modulated microwave subcarriers. It turns out that in this design the linearity-problem is transferred from the laser to subcarrier FM modulator and demodulator. The basic theory and the experimental verification of the SCM-FM-CATV system was published by the authors and others. In the so-called group modulation method several sizes AM-VSB EM systems are applied together. In this solution the optimal linearity of frequency modulators and the laser modulator can be insured. In the present paper we deal with some additional problems and the ways how to overcome them.
